Technical Specifications
Currently, we don't have much information regarding the internal hardware of Xperia 5 IV. However, based on recent reports, this phone will be powered by the Snapdragon 8+ Gen 1 chip. Nevertheless, there's also a possibility that the Japanese manufacturer might opt for the older Snapdragon 8 Gen 1 processor for this phone.

Regarding memory, it wouldn't be surprising to see Xperia 5 IV come with up to 12GB of RAM and users getting up to 512GB of internal storage. Other features that we can expect on this smartphone include a triple-camera system on the rear, dual stereo speakers to deliver incredibly immersive audio experience for users, support for fast charging, wireless charging as well as water and dust resistance up to IP68 standards, providing users with more peace of mind during usage.
Camera
Similar to the technical specifications, the camera on Xperia 5 IV remains a mystery. Recent introductions only hint that users can capture 'impressive portraits'. Xperia 1 IV also features a triple-camera module on the rear, consisting of three 12-megapixel sensors. This includes a main 24mm f/1.7 camera with a 1/1.7-inch sensor size, a 16mm f/2.2 ultra-wide lens, and a telephoto zoom lens with focal lengths ranging from 85 to 125mm and corresponding apertures from f/2.3 to f/2.8.

Meanwhile, the front of this flagship features a 12-megapixel selfie camera. Hence, many are anticipating Sony to launch Xperia 5 IV with a camera system similar to their current top-of-the-line flagship.
